Understanding Daycare Abuse and its Impact
Daycare abuse, including physical, emotional, and sexual assault, can have severe and lasting effects on a child’s well-being and development. It is essential to recognize that such incidents are not isolated cases but may be more prevalent than reported due to potential fear or shame among victims and their families. Farmers Branch, TX, like many areas, has seen instances of daycare abuse, underscoring the need for heightened vigilance and proactive measures.
The impact of daycare sexual assault can range from short-term trauma to long-lasting psychological scars. Children who have experienced such abuse may exhibit behavioral changes, anxiety, depression, or even withdraw socially. In extreme cases, it can lead to post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D). Therefore, parents and caregivers must be proactive in ensuring their children’s safety by choosing reputable daycare centers and staying informed about potential signs of abuse. Recognizing Signs of Potential Abuse in Farmers Branch
Recognizing signs of potential abuse is a crucial step in protecting your child at daycare facilities in Farmers Branch, TX. While daycares aim to provide a safe and nurturing environment, instances of physical, emotional, or sexual abuse can occur if proper safeguards aren’t in place. Some subtle cues may indicate that a child is experiencing harm: unexpected changes in behavior, such as becoming more withdrawn or aggressive, could signal distress. Additionally, frequent injuries or unexplained marks on the body might suggest physical abuse.
Daycare staff members are expected to maintain high standards of care and report any suspicious activities. Parents should foster open communication with caregivers and regularly inquire about their child’s day. Preventive Measures and Safe Daycare Practices
In preventing childcare abuse, proactive measures and safe practices are paramount. Parents should thoroughly research and choose daycares with a proven track record of adherence to safety standards and regulations. This includes verifying the facility’s licenses, certifications, and staff-to-child ratios. Regular communication with caregivers and teachers can help identify any concerning behaviors or issues early on.
Implementing robust security measures at the daycare center is also crucial. These may include surveillance cameras, secure entry and exit points, and regular background checks for all employees and volunteers. Supporting Your Child's Healing Process After Daycare Abuse
After a child has experienced abuse at daycare, their healing process is paramount. It’s crucial to create a safe and nurturing environment at home, offering unconditional love and support. Encourage open communication; let your child know it’s okay to express feelings and ask questions. Engage in activities that promote joy and relaxation, such as outdoor play, art, or reading together. Seek professional help from therapists or counselors specializing in childhood trauma, who can provide additional tools and strategies for healing.
